What is Web-Based Marketing?
Web-based marketing, also known as digital marketing or online marketing, refers to promoting products, services, or brands through various online channels, platforms, and technologies. It leverages the internet’s reach and capabilities to connect with target audiences, drive traffic, generate leads, and ultimately achieve business objectives such as sales and brand awareness.
Features of Web-Based Marketing:
Global Reach: Web-based marketing allows businesses to reach a global audience quickly, facilitates global reach by leveraging online channels such as websites, social media, and search engines to target audiences worldwide. transcending geographical boundaries.
Targeted Advertising: Through targeted advertising and localized content, businesses can connect with diverse demographics and cultures, expanding their reach beyond geographical boundaries. It enables precise targeting of specific demographics, interests, and behaviours, optimizing marketing efforts and maximizing ROI.
Measurable Results: Web-based marketing offers robust analytics and tracking tools. Provides insights into campaign performance, audience engagement, and conversion metrics. Real-time analytics and optimization enable businesses to adapt strategies for different markets, maximizing engagement and conversions on a global scale.
Cost-Effectiveness: Compared to traditional marketing methods, web-based marketing often offers lower costs per impression, click, or acquisition, making it accessible to businesses of all sizes. The cost-effectiveness of digital marketing can vary based on the industry, competition, and the level of expertise in managing digital campaigns. Overall, when executed strategically, digital marketing often offers a favorable return on investment (ROI) for businesses.
Interactivity: Web-based marketing facilitates two-way communication between brands and consumers through social media engagement and personalized messaging. Features such as quizzes, polls, and interactive content foster a sense of involvement, leading to increased time spent on the website and improved brand recall.
Flexibility and Adaptability: It allows for quick adjustments and optimizations based on real-time data, market trends, and consumer feedback.
New Approaches in Web-Based Marketing
Augmented Reality (AR) in E-commerce: Retailers like IKEA and Sephora utilize AR technology to offer virtual product try-on experiences. Customers can visualize furniture in their homes or try on makeup virtually before making a purchase decision.
Voice Search Optimization: Domino’s Pizza implemented voice-enabled ordering through virtual ass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ant. Customers can place orders using voice commands, enhancing convenience and accessibility.
Personalized Email Marketing: Spotify sends personalized playlists and recommendations based on users’ listening history and preferences. This tailored approach increases engagement and encourages users to revisit the platform.
User-Generated Content (UGC) Campaigns: GoPro encourages customers to share their adventure videos captured with GoPro cameras. These user-generated videos serve as authentic testimonials and inspire others to engage with the brand.
Chatbots for Customer Service: H&M uses chatbots on its website and social media platforms to assist customers with inquiries about products, sizes, and orders. Chatbots provide instant responses, improving customer satisfaction and reducing response times.
Social Commerce Integration: Instagram Shopping allows businesses to tag products in posts and stories, enabling users to purchase directly within the app. Brands like Nike and Fashion Nova leverage this feature to streamline the shopping experience and drive sales.
Interactive Content Marketing: Buzzfeed’s Tasty creates interactive cooking videos with step-by-step instructions and recipe suggestions. Users can engage with the content by customizing recipes or sharing their cooking experiences, driving audience interaction and brand loyalty.
These examples showcase how businesses leverage innovative approaches in web-based marketing to engage audiences, enhance user experience, and achieve their marketing objectives effectively.
